#712c47 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#712c47 is composed of 44.3% red, 17.3% green and 27.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 61.1% magenta, 37.2% yellow and 55.7% black. It has a hue angle of 336.5 degrees, a saturation of 43.9% and a lightness of 30.8%. #712c47 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2588e with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#663333.

Shades and Tints of #712c47

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#faf1f4 is the lightest one.

Tones of #712c47

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#534a4e is the less saturated color, while #9b023e is the most saturated one.
